Salta vs Ellsworth, Ks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Salta, Argentina and Ellsworth, Ks, Usa is approximately 7,864 km or 4,887 mi.
  • To reach Salta in this distance one would set out from Ellsworth, Ks bearing 148.9°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Salta bearing 153.7° or SSE .
  • Salta has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b) whereas Ellsworth, Ks has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Both are in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 3.9 °C (7°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.9 °C (32.2°F) less in Salta.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 46.6 mm (1.8 in) more which is equivalent to 46.6 l/m² (1.14 US gal/ft²) or 466,000 l/ha (49,818 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 13.3° higher in Salta than in Ellsworth, Ks.
